Aside from a few incidental grammatical errors.... No big deal really... You have a very cool timbre to your voice. I don't think you need to cover it up or hide behind vocal effects. If you want to double the vox for fullness you should have one of the tracks up front and the others down to barely audible and panned wide. Oh, and don't clone them. Record them each.

User Tip: How to add drum fills without changing any other tracks

MarioD has shared some great advice when it comes to adding drum fills without changing any other tracks in your song:

There have been a number of questions asking how to add drum fills without changing any other tracks in a song. This is especially important if one is holding a chord for a few measures and wants to add a drum fill prior to the next chord. The following is how to accomplish that:

1-get the instruments/tracks to play like you want but don't worry about the drums for now.
2-generate the song.
3-freeze all tracks
4-unfreeze the drum track
5-add your fills where you want them
6-generated the song again - note this will only generate the drum track and not the frozen tracks
7- when you get the drums like you want them freeze the track
